Noise characteristics in spaceflight multichannel EEG

Abstract: The cognitive performance of the crew has a major impact on mission safety and success in space flight. Monitoring of cognitive performance during long-duration space flight therefore is of paramount importance and can be performed using compact state-of-the-art mobile EEG. However, signal quality of EEG may be compromised due to the vicinity to various electronic devices and constant movements. “…Bad channels were automatically identified by evaluating the mean power spectral density (PSD) of a given channel in the frequency band (70–100) Hz. A given channel was identified as a bad channel if its PSD is higher than the mean PSD + threefold standard deviation of all 55 channels of a given dataset 25 . Subsequently, bad channels were interpolated using spherical splines 48 , data were resampled to 512 Hz, and the DC offset of each individual channel was removed.…”
